I picked up the latest svn and got a failure as shown below.
Looks like there is a new dependency on aptcache. Is that the same as
apt-cache? Does this require some service be running?
Googling aptcache throws up a page giving the warning: "This command is not to
be used by common users." Since I definitely fall in the common user category
when dealing with things apt, I am hesitant to play around too much.
-- Charles
make[2]: Entering directory `/opt/balloon/trunk/rootfs/emdebian'
#Clean-up: in order to use fakeroot we have to clean out rootfs first
mkdir -p ../../../build/rootfs/emdebian/sources/packages
(cd ../../../build/rootfs/emdebian && rm -rf emdebian-grip-rootfs)
rm -f ../../../build/rootfs/emdebian/fakerootstate
# build rootfs with multistrap and then fix it up enough to boot it and do
dpkg --configure -a;
# then unpack modules into rootfs and tar up the resulting whole.
# Fakeroot state is loaded/saved between invocations to preserve ownerships
`if [ -z $FAKEROOTKEY ]; then
echo "fakeroot -i ../../../build/rootfs/emdebian/fakerootstate -s ../../../build/rootfs/emdebian/fakerootstate";
fi;` /usr/sbin/em_multistrap -a
armel -d "../../../build/rootfs/emdebian/emdebian-grip-rootfs" -f "multistrap-balloon.conf" --tidy-up --source-dir ../../../build/rootfs/emdebian/sources/packages
&& \
`if [ -z $FAKEROOTKEY ]; then
echo "fakeroot -i ../../../build/rootfs/emdebian/fakerootstate -s ../../../build/rootfs/emdebian/fakerootstate";
fi;` "./rootfs-config" "../../../build/rootfs/emdebian/emdebian-grip-rootfs" "files"
&& \
(cd ../../../build/rootfs/emdebian/emdebian-grip-rootfs && rm -rf
lib/modules/ ) && \
`if [ -z $FAKEROOTKEY ]; then
echo "fakeroot -i ../../../build/rootfs/emdebian/fakerootstate -s ../../../build/rootfs/emdebian/fakerootstate";
fi;`
tar -C ../../../build/rootfs/emdebian/emdebian-grip-rootfs --owner=root --group=root -xf ../../../build/kernel/modules.tgz
&& \
`if [ -z $FAKEROOTKEY ]; then
echo "fakeroot -i ../../../build/rootfs/emdebian/fakerootstate -s ../../../build/rootfs/emdebian/fakerootstate";
fi;`
tar -C ../../../build/rootfs/emdebian/emdebian-grip-rootfs -czf ../../../build/rootfs/emdebianrootstrap.tgz .
fakeroot: database file `../../../build/rootfs/emdebian/fakerootstate' does
not exist.
em_multistrap 0.0.6 using multistrap-balloon.conf
em_multistrap building 'armel' multistrap on 'i386'
Err http://aptcache lenny Release.gpg
Could not resolve 'aptcache'
Err http://aptcache lenny/main Translation-en_NZ
Could not resolve 'aptcache'
Get:1 http://www.emdebian.org lenny-proposed-updates Release.gpg [197B]
Ign http://www.emdebian.org lenny-proposed-updates/main Translation-en_NZ
Get:2 http://www.emdebian.org lenny-proposed-updates Release [21.4kB]
Ign http://www.emdebian.org lenny-proposed-updates/main Packages
Ign http://www.emdebian.org lenny-proposed-updates/main Sources
Ign http://www.emdebian.org lenny-proposed-updates/main Packages
Get:3 http://ftp.uk.debian.org lenny Release.gpg [1,033B]
Ign http://ftp.uk.debian.org lenny/main Translation-en_NZ
Ign http://www.emdebian.org lenny-proposed-updates/main Sources
Get:4 http://ftp.uk.debian.org lenny Release [73.8kB]
Get:5 http://www.emdebian.org lenny-proposed-updates/main Packages [152kB]
Ign http://ftp.uk.debian.org lenny Release
Get:6 http://ftp.uk.debian.org lenny/main Packages [5,041kB]
Get:7 http://www.emdebian.org lenny-proposed-updates/main Sources [181kB]
Get:8 http://ftp.uk.debian.org lenny/main Sources [2,308kB]
Fetched 7,779kB in 3min 3s (42.3kB/s)
Reading package lists... Done
W: GPG error: http://ftp.uk.debian.org lenny Release: The following signatures
couldn't be verified because the public key is not available: NO_PUBKEY
9AA38DCD55BE302B NO_PUBKEY 4D270D06F42584E6
W: Failed to fetch
http://aptcache:3142/www.emdebian.org/grip/dists/lenny/Release.gpg Could not
resolve 'aptcache'
W: Failed to fetch
http://aptcache:3142/www.emdebian.org/grip/dists/lenny/main/i18n/Translation-en_NZ.bz2
Could not resolve 'aptcache'
W: Some index files failed to download, they have been ignored, or old ones
used instead.
W: Duplicate sources.list entry
http://www.emdebian.org
lenny-proposed-updates/main Packages
(../../../build/rootfs/emdebian/emdebian-grip-rootfs/var/lib/apt/lists/
www.emdebian.org_grip_dists_lenny-proposed-updates_main_binary-armel_Packages)
W: Duplicate sources.list entry
http://ftp.uk.debian.org lenny/main Packages
(../../../build/rootfs/emdebian/emdebian-grip-rootfs/var/lib/apt/lists/
ftp.uk.debian.org_debian_dists_lenny_main_binary-armel_Packages)
apt-get -y -o Apt::Architecture=armel -o
Apt::Get::AllowUnauthenticated=true -o Apt::Get::Download-Only=true -o
Apt::Install-Recommends=false -o
Dir=../../../build/rootfs/emdebian/emdebian-grip-rootfs/ -o
Dir::Etc=../../../build/rootfs/emdebian/emdebian-grip-rootfs/etc/apt/ -o
Dir::Etc::SourceList=../../../build/rootfs/emdebian/emdebian-grip-rootfs/etc/apt/sources.list.d/multistrap.sources.list -o
Dir::State=../../../build/rootfs/emdebian/emdebian-grip-rootfs/var/lib/apt/ -o
Dir::State::Status=../../../build/rootfs/emdebian/emdebian-grip-rootfs/var/lib/dpkg//status -o
Dir::Cache=../../../build/rootfs/emdebian/emdebian-grip-rootfs/var/cache/apt/
install udev ntpdate balloon3-config iputils-ping apt
emdebian-archive-keyring debian-archive-keyring emdebian-archive-keyring
base-files base-passwd dpkg libattr1 libc6 libpam-modules libpam-runtime
libpam0g libvolume-id0 perl-base tzdata
Reading package lists... Done
Building dependency tree... Done
W: Unable to
read ../../../build/rootfs/emdebian/emdebian-grip-rootfs/etc/apt/preferences.d/ -
FileExists (2: No such file or directory)
E: Couldn't find package balloon3-config
apt download failed. Exit value: 100
make[2]: *** [../../../build/rootfs/emdebianrootstrap.tgz] Error 100
make[2]: Leaving directory `/opt/balloon/trunk/rootfs/emdebian'
make[1]: *** [all] Error 1
make[1]: Leaving directory `/opt/balloon/trunk/rootfs'
make: *** [all] Error 1
charles@qcore:/opt/balloon/trunk$